'Gypsy Woman' is a 2001 film directed by Sheree Folkson and written by Steven Knight, filmed on location in London and The Isle of Man. It is a romantic comedy, set against the backdrop of the Black Mountains, Wales.

Plot overview



'Leon Hawthorne (Davenport) is a recently widowed property developer left to raise his young daughter on his own. While at a coroners inquest into the death of one of his workers, Leon meets the dead mans widow, Natalie (McIntosh). A bright and exotic woman, Natalies beauty captivates Leon and after the verdict of the court case comes, he sets out to track the widow down. This brings him into the countryside and on an unexpected journey full of humour, danger and self-discovery as he enters the world of the gypsies... With the help of Leons and Natalies daughters, they just might manage to sort it out.'
